Understanding the Trade-In Offer Breakdown
Trade-in offers typically consist of several elements, including the device’s assessed value, condition factors, and any additional fees or discounts. Recognizing these parts ensures transparency and helps you evaluate whether the offer is fair.
Key Components of the Offer
Most trade-in offers are broken down into the following components:
- Device Value: The base amount offered for your device based on its model, age, and condition.
- Condition Adjustment: Deductions or bonuses depending on the physical and functional condition of your device.
- Additional Fees or Discounts: Any fees for processing or discounts applied to the offer.
- Final Offer: The total amount you will receive after adjustments.
How to Read Your Offer
When reviewing your trade-in offer, look for the following details:
- Device Model and Storage: Confirm these match your device.
- Condition Notes: Read any comments about scratches, cracks, or functional issues.
- Estimated Value: Check if the amount aligns with market values for similar devices.
- Final Payout: Ensure the total amount is clear and acceptable.
Tips for Maximizing Your Trade-In Value
To get the best value for your device, consider these tips:
- Clean Your Device: Remove all personal data and clean the device thoroughly.
- Accurate Condition Description: Be honest about the device’s condition to avoid surprises.
- Compare Offers: Check multiple trade-in options to find the best deal.
- Backup Your Data: Save important files before trading in.
